“Malcolm In The Middle” Is Set To Return To Screens With A New Character

Malcolm in the Middle revival details seemingly just dropped.
Sadia HussainBy Sadia HussainFebruary 18, 2025
Facebook Twitter Copy Link

The show Malcolm in the Middle is making a much-anticipated comeback. The filming for the revival of the much-loved sitcom is set to begin in 2025, and the internet is flooded with fans expressing their excitement.

Disney+ is all set to bring the nostalgia back to our screens. The exact date of premier has not been disclosed yet, but it looks like a few detail is leaking through the cracks. Apparently the revival is going to consist of four episodes.

The show which originally aired from 2000 to 2006 revolves around the chaotic life of a genius boy growing up in a dysfunctional family. Fans are super excited as the much awaited return of the sitcom is going to bring the chaotic charm back to screens. But this time, it’s also bringing something totally new to the table.

The upcoming revival is set to reunite familiar faces while introducing a groundbreaking new character. The new character is apparently going to be the first non-binary member of the Wilkerson family.

One of the most exciting aspects of the revival is going to be the return of original cast. Frankie Muniz as fan favorite Malcolm, Bryan Cranston as the clueless Hal, and Jane Kaczmarek as the caring Lois. Fans are excited to see where life has taken the Wilkerson family, especially as they reunite for Hal and Lois’s 40th wedding anniversary.

While the revival is anticipated to maintain its originality, it also offers fresh perspectives to connect with the enormous fan following. The big addition to the upcoming series is the introduction of a non-binary family member. This marks a historic first for Malcolm in the Middle. Reports suggest the new character will be the youngest child in the Wilkerson family. This will bring a new angle to the show’s already diverse personalities.

The original Malcolm in the Middle was highly praised for its ability to blend comedy with deeper themes. By introducing a non-binary character in the revival, the show offers inclusivity. As the original series portrayed the ups and downs of family life in a raw and entertaining manner, with the addition of a non-binary character, the revival has the opportunity to explore new narratives while also maintaining the show’s signature wit.
